Rwanda: Sinohydro awarded Muvumba hydroelectric power
The state-owned Powerchina group''s Sinohydro Corporation has been awarded the contract to build the Muvumba multipurpose dam and associated hydroelectric power (HEP) plant in Rwanda''s Nyagatare district.

Switzerland: 20GWh pumped hydro energy storage plant online
A pumped hydro energy storage (PHES) plant with a capacity of 20GWh in Valais, Switzerland will begin operations on Friday 1 July. The launch of the Nant de Drance plant, which sits 600m below ground in a cavern between the Emosson and Vieux Emosson reservoirs, marks the conclusion of 14 years of construction.

Rwanda: Serengeti Energy ups stake in Rwaza-Muko hydropower plant
Uganda-based Serengeti Energy has doubled its shareholding in the 2.6MW Rwaza-Muko run-of-river hydro power plant, making it the project''s largest equity holder. The acquisition aligns with Serengeti''s plan to develop and operate 300MW of small- to medium-sized HEP projects in its portfolio by 2030.

How many electricity plants are in Rwanda?
Peat from peat marshes in southwestern Rwanda will power two electrical plants. The first 15 MW plant is expected online in 2015 with the second, a 80 MW plant, expected in 2017. Petroleum, mainly for transportation, represented 11% of Rwanda's power in 2014.
What is the future of electricity in Rwanda?
As access to electricity is the engine for development and improvement of welfare, the government of Rwanda is targeting 100% access to electricity for all population by 2024. Rwanda has abundant natural energy resources including hydro, solar, geothermal, methane gas and wind energy to be investigated before any decision.
